Erratic Ammeter

My buddy's '63 Dodge 440 (383, 4-bbl, A/C, auto) has been having an issue. He claims that when he drives with the headlamps on the ammeter goes to full charge, drains the battery, and destroys the voltage regulator. Driving with the headlamps off, the ammeter shows just slightly to charge (which is what I would expect).

He has an old analog bench top volt meter (from Radio Shack) and made the following voltage measurement with the engine at normal operating temperature across the battery terminals measures ~16V.

We then swapped a known good battery from another vehicle and made the same measurement across the battery terminals. Again, it measured ~16V.

With the engine running (headlamps on or off) the ammeter is very rapid and erratic (see the video here ).

Where do we begin?
